| dc.description | Some novel quasi-planar chiral inclusions, feasible from standard photo-etching techniques, are proposed. It is shown that such inclusions can be designed in order to present balanced electric, magnetic and magneto-electric polarizabilities. Using these inclusions, random and periodic bi-isotropic artificial metamaterials exhibiting a balanced positive/negative refractive index can be build up. These metamaterials would exhibit reasonable bandwidths and excellent matching to free space. | |
